Overview

The NV622M Freon gas sensor uses a multilayer thick film manufacturing process to fabricate heating and measuring electrodes and a metal oxide semiconductor gas-sensitive layer on a miniature ceramic substrate, and encapsulate it in a metal casing. When the detected gas exists in the ambient air, the conductivity of the sensor changes. The higher the concentration of the gas, the higher the conductivity of the sensor. This change in conductivity is converted into an output signal corresponding to the gas concentration through the circuit. The product has good anti-interference ability against common gases such as alcohol and acetic acid in usage scenarios.

Technical Specifications

Model NV622M
Sensor Type Semiconductor flat surfaced sensor
Standard Encapsulation Metal Cap
Detection Gas Refrigerant gas
Detection range 200~10000ppm
Standard circuit Loop voltage VC 5.0V±0.1V DC
Heating voltage VH 5.0V±0.1V DC
Load resistance RL Adjustable
sensor features in standard test condition Heating consumption PH ≤350mW
Surface resistance RS 0.5~10KΩ(in 2000ppm R290)
Sensitivity S 0.4~0.6 (R290) Rs(in 3000ppm)/Rs(in 1000ppm)
Standard condition of test Temperature, humidity 25°C±2°C;55%±5%RH
Standard test circuit Vc:5.0V±0.1V; VH:5.0V±0.1V
Warm-up time 7 days
